Dental Services

This clinic has not published a list of the treatments it provides. Expect the routine treatments to be available. The question worth asking is about the expensive ones: root canals, dentures and oral surgery are handled in house at some health centers and referred out at others.

Costs and Coverage

Charges are set against household income and household size rather than a fixed fee schedule. 1St Choice Healthcare sets its own income bands, so a quote from another clinic tells you nothing about this one. Ask them to run your household through it before you commit to a treatment plan. Our guide to applying for the discount lists the documents to bring.

No Medicaid registration has been recorded for this clinic, which is not the same as Medicaid being refused. What Arkansas Medicaid covers for adults is a state decision and has been cut and restored in several states; for children the benefit is required nationally. Common Questions

Would a dental school be cheaper?

For a large amount of work, often yes — but a school screens you first, may turn your case down, and takes months rather than weeks. A health center discounts by your income and can usually see you sooner. Our guide to dental school clinics compares the two.

How do I get my records if I move away?

Ask for a copy of your chart and your X-rays, which you are entitled to. Recent images are worth having: a new dentist can often use them instead of taking their own, which saves a charge at the first visit somewhere else.

I have private dental insurance. Is it worth using here?

Often yes, and the two combine: the clinic bills your plan and the discount applies to what is left. Ask whether they are in network for your plan, because out-of-network billing can leave you paying more than the discounted cash price.

Is there help if I do not speak English?

Health centers are required to provide language assistance and most have interpreting available, in person or by phone. Say which language you need when you book rather than on the day, so an interpreter can be arranged for the appointment.

Is the building accessible if I use a wheelchair?

Federally supported facilities are subject to accessibility requirements, but the practical questions — whether the dental chair can be transferred to, whether the accessible entrance is the one you would arrive at — are worth asking directly rather than assuming from the front door.

Is dental priced the same as medical here?

Not always. Dental is sometimes on its own fee schedule at the same clinic, and laboratory costs for a crown or denture are often billed on top of the discounted fee. Ask specifically about dental rather than assuming the medical answer applies.
